當前位置:首頁 » 操作系統 » linux多ip

linux多ip

發布時間: 2025-05-12 05:58:31

linux下一個網卡配置多個ip(虛擬ip)

1、設置子ip配置文件

2、創建新文件 vim ifcfg-eth0:0,添加以下內容,升陵保存退出

3、重啟網卡

4、臨時清除ip別名

5、當然你也可以用同一配置梁手文件配置多個ip,也是可行吵渣戚的。

㈡ linux下一個網卡配置多個IP

linux下一個網卡如何配置多個IP?linux下邊如果沒有圖形界面了配置網路還真的不是太方便了,呵呵,習慣問題,當然習慣需要改的,最近遇到一個問題需要單網卡配置多個ip地址。文本控制台下面有netconfig,還有ifconfig工具,netconfig圖形化的稍微方便些,但是沒有文檔,配置一個ip還能應付,但是如果配置多個IP就搞不定了,只能使用ifconfig,ifconfig的用法可以使用man ifconfig查看,最常用的給網卡配置ip的命令為

#ifconfig eth0 192.168.0.1 netmask 255.255.255.0 up

說明:

eth0是第一個網卡,其他依次為eth1,eth*

192.168.0.1是給網卡配置的第一個網卡配置的ip地址

netmask 255.255.255.0 配置的是子網掩碼

up是表示立即激活

如果給單個網卡eth0配置多個ip地址如何操作呢,如果使用ifconfig命令那麼上邊需要改動的地方只有eth0這個而已,查了一些資料,明白了將eth0改為eth0:x(x是0-255例如eth0:0或者eth0:1等等),eth0:x稱為虛擬網路介面,是建立在網路借口(eth0)上邊。

所以給單網卡配置多ip的方法就是使用命令:

#ifconfig eth0:0 192.168.0.1 netmask 255.255.255.0 up

#ifconfig eth0:1 192.168.0.2 netmask 255.255.255.0 up

#ping 192.168.0.1

#ping 192.168.0.2

ping測試通過,就完成了單網卡配置多ip的功能。reboot以後發現ip地址變了回去。

所以必須設置啟動時自動激活ip設置

第一種:

將上邊的命令ifconfig加入到rc.local中去

第二種:

就是仿照/etc/sysconfig/network-scripts/ifcfg-eth0增加一文件根據網路虛擬介面的名字進行命名

例如ifcfg-eth0:0或者ifcfg-eth0:1等等

#下邊看下ifcfg-eth0:0文件裡面的配置信息

DEVICE=eth0:0 #網路虛擬介面eth0:0

ONBOOT=yes #啟動的時候激活

BOOTPROTO=static #使用靜態ip地址

IPADDR=192.168.0.1 #分配ip地址

NETMASK=255.255.255.0 #子網掩碼

其他配置文件類似。重啟ping測試,配置成功。

今天看了別人的沒看明白自己試了試才知道具體如何操作。

如何關閉一個ip呢則使用

#ifconfig eth*[:x] down(*代表的是網卡編號,x代表虛擬介面號0-255)

查看ip配置信息:

#ifconfig

如有不明白或不當之處請留言!偶是菜鳥!

㈢ Linux單網卡實現雙IP配置linux單網卡雙ip

Linux單網卡實現雙IP配置是一種很實用的配置方式,它允許網卡口同時配置兩個IP地址,從而使系統獲取更高的網路訪問能力,提高網路速度和穩定性。本文將介紹Linux單網卡實現雙IP配置的一般流程及相關步驟。
首先,Linux單網卡實現雙IP配置的基本思路是:使用網路設備的雙IP功能,配置兩個子網掩碼,兩個IP地址以及對應的網關。可以使用ifconfig命令配置IP地址,如:
ifconfig eth0 192.168.1.100 netmask 255.255.255.0
ifconfig eth0:1 192.168.2.100 netmask 255.255.255.0
注意事項:這里的192.168.1.100和192.168.2.100分別是從網路管理人員處配置的兩個IP地址,用以實現Linux單網卡實現雙IP配置。
其次,在Linux單網卡實現雙IP配置的情況下,路由表的配置也是非常重要的。通常可以使用route add 命令添加兩個路由條目,比如:
route add -net 192.168.1.0 netmask 255.255.255.0 gw 192.168.1.1
route add -net 192.168.2.0 netmask 255.255.255.0 gw 192.168.2.1
這里的192.168.1.1和192.168.2.1分別指定網關IP地址,可以由網路管理人員配置。
最後,Linux單網卡實現雙IP配置的情況下,還需要更新DNS,這可以使用sudo vim /etc/resolv.conf命令進行。每個DNS信息由name server開頭,比如:
name server 192.168.1.1
name server 192.168.2.2
這里的192.168.1.1和192.168.2.2分別指定DNS的IP地址,可以由網路管理人員配置。
綜上所述,Linux單網卡實現雙IP配置的具體步驟為:使用ifconfig命令配置地址,添加路由條目,更新DNS信息。此外,使用Linux單網卡實現雙IP配置,不僅可以提高網路訪問速度和穩定性,還可以更加方便地進行網路管理。

㈣ 如何在linux網卡上添加多個IP

最簡單的方法是使用命令行:
ifconfig add eth0 192.168.0.2 netmask 255.255.255.0
ifconfig add eth0:1 192.168.0.2 netmask 255.255.255.0
ifconfig add eth0:2 192.168.0.2 netmask 255.255.255.0
其中eth0:1和eth0:2是添加上的兩個IP.
在添加後必需加入啟動項,否則重啟後,虛擬添加的IP將會失去.
將以上命令加入到:
/etc/rc.d/rc.local
即可.

熱點內容
app什麼情況下找不到伺服器 發布:2025-05-12 15:46:25 瀏覽:708
php跳過if 發布:2025-05-12 15:34:29 瀏覽:464
不定時演算法 發布:2025-05-12 15:30:16 瀏覽:126
c語言延時1ms程序 發布:2025-05-12 15:01:30 瀏覽:162
動物園靈長類動物配置什麼植物 發布:2025-05-12 14:49:59 瀏覽:728
wifi密碼設置什麼好 發布:2025-05-12 14:49:17 瀏覽:143
三位數乘兩位數速演算法 發布:2025-05-12 13:05:48 瀏覽:391
暴風影音緩存在哪裡 發布:2025-05-12 12:42:03 瀏覽:537
access資料庫exe 發布:2025-05-12 12:39:04 瀏覽:624
五開的配置是什麼 發布:2025-05-12 12:36:37 瀏覽:359